Bargained For
In contract law, referring to an exchange that parties agree upon, which forms the basis for a legally enforceable contract.
Promissory Estoppel
A legal principle that prevents a party from withdrawing a promise made to a second party if the latter has reasonably relied on that promise to their detriment.
Reasonable Amount
An amount that is fair and moderate, not excessive or extreme.
